Dodge Caliber by Königseder

With consideration to the stereotype of European car styling of the past 10 years, the chunky Dodge Caliber is one of the last vehicles to come to mind. However, Europeans seem to have embraced the Caliber with open arms, as sales figures surge past Chrysler Europe's initial projections.

Austrian tuner Königseder, have recognized the European nightclub crowd appeal of the Caliber and have produced a tuning program that takes the raunchy styling of the bold American car a notch higher.

Aiming for even more masculinity, Königseder have created a monolithic body kit which intersect and bissect as opposed to flow and curve. The kit includes a front bumper/grille fascia cobination with new mesh grille design and 2-piece (front and rear) side skirts. The rear upper bumper fascia is retained, however, Königseder adds a lower extension which contains holes for side mounted exhaust pipes. Rounding out the kit is a rear liftgate applique/license plate moulding. Slap some behemoth 20-inch chrome wheels of your choice and dance the night away!
